Has anyone experienced having a blotchy, non itchy, red rash appear on their arms. It is not a raised rash. The rash happens once or twice a day now. It comes and disappears on both arms. Tyler complains that he is hot and the rash is warm to touch. As soon as he gets cooled down, the rash goes away. Is this a heat rash or could this be hormones? This rash started about a week ago and it was happening several times a day. It occurs less now so I don't think this is an allergic reaction. Has anyone else experience something simular to this?

Is Tyler on midodrine? I get something similar on my legs, neck, chest, stomach and lower back. I was told mine is likely a reaction to the midodrine. Sometimes it's itchy and sometimes not. It usually correlates with other midodrine side effects e.g. goosebumps (everywhere) and bladder issues.

I'm going through an extreme period of this at the moment, Aimes. I stand in cool breezes (hard to find at the moment in summery Australia), have lots of cool showers (but not cold ones as they will decrease my core body temp and then it will ricochet back and overwharm me. ie my core temp will go high). I spend a lot of time in airconditioned rooms and in front of fans too. Night is worse. I get into bed and warm up and it gets really hot unless I've got the airconditione up high or a strong fan on. Swimming in the ocean will stop the heat for at least 2-3 hours but going out in the sun to go swimming is a trial. I often just feel too hot in the sun. I must try lying down on the cool tiles.

I don't always go red uniformly with this but will get pressure urticarial blobs of red on my skin.
